Weapons complaint leads to traffic snarl on Trans-Canada Highway
_News Talk 770
8/17/2012

Police stopped westbound traffic on the Trans-Canada Highway near Stoney Trail Friday morning.  Inspector Paul Stacey says it was because they were called to a reported weapons complaint.  He says it looked like a vehicle was pulled over, with one person appearing to be pointing a long-barreled gun.  The two men were questioned while the HAWCS helicopter hovered overhead.  Stacey says one man admitted they had a pellet gun, but it's not known if it was being used in an unlawful manner.
